Town of Lincoln, Massachusetts Seeks Proposals for Energy Management Services
The Town of Lincoln, Massachusetts, invites qualified responders to submit proposals for Energy Management Services to provide professional expertise and develop energy management plans, municipal decarbonization plans, as well as all other deliverables. This Request for Proposal (RFP), and any subsequent contract for the services, is hereby issued in accordance with M.G.L. c. 30B. The contract will be for a twelve-month duration, with two additional option years anticipated, beginning on or about September 5, 2025. This work is being funded by the MassSave Energy Manager Grant Program.

PROPOSAL EVALUATION PROCEDURE
1. The Chief Procurement Officer (CPO) shall review all proposals for minimum qualifications.
2. The CPO will then designate an evaluation team to review qualified Technical (non-price) Proposals according to the comparative criteria contained below.
3. Once evaluations are complete, CPO will aggregate all scores and rank all responses.
4. The CPO will invite the top 4 ranking responses for virtual interviews.
5. The evaluation team, including the CPO, will interview all finalists and re-rank all finalists from most advantageous to least advantageous to the town.
6. The CPO shall open and review price proposals and negotiate a contract with the highest ranked finalist who proposes a price within the Town’s budgeted amount. The Town reserves the right to reject any and all proposals if such rejection is in its best interest.
